Definition
The Product Filling Head is a critical component in packaged food production lines that precisely controls the flow, volume, and placement of food products (liquids, semi-liquids, powders, or solids) into packaging containers such as bottles, cans, pouches, or trays. It ensures accurate filling quantities, maintains product integrity, and prevents contamination during the transfer from processing equipment to final packaging.
Working Principle
The filling head operates by receiving product from a supply system (via pumps, gravity, or pressure), then using valves, nozzles, pistons, or diaphragms to control the discharge. It may employ volumetric, gravimetric, or level-sensing methods to achieve precise portion control. During operation, it typically engages with containers on a conveyor, seals against the container opening to prevent spillage, dispenses the predetermined amount, retracts, and cleans itself between cycles to maintain hygiene.
Common Materials
Stainless steel (AISI 316L), Food-grade plastics, Elastomers (FDA-approved)

Components / BOM
  • Nozzle Tip Part
    Directs product flow into container with minimal dripping or splashing
    Material: Stainless steel or ceramic
  • Control Valve
    Regulates product flow on/off and controls dispensing rate
    Material: Stainless steel with elastomer seals
  • Sealing Gasket Part
    Creates airtight seal against container opening during filling
    Material: Food-grade silicone or PTFE
  • Sensor Interface
    Connects to level or position sensors for automated control
    Material: Stainless steel housing with electronic components

Reliability & Engineering Risk Analysis

Failure Mode & Root Cause
Seal degradation and leakage
Cause: Chemical incompatibility with product or cleaning agents leading to swelling, hardening, or cracking of elastomeric seals; improper installation causing misalignment or over-compression
Nozzle clogging and flow restriction
Cause: Product residue buildup due to inadequate cleaning procedures; particulate contamination from upstream processes or degraded components
Maintenance Indicators
  • Irregular or pulsating product flow during operation, indicating partial blockage or seal failure
  • Visible product leakage around nozzle connections or seal interfaces during filling cycles
Engineering Tips
  • Implement a preventive maintenance schedule for seal inspection and replacement based on operating hours and chemical exposure, using manufacturer-recommended materials compatible with your specific product
  • Establish and validate cleaning-in-place (CIP) procedures with proper chemical concentrations, temperatures, and flush durations to prevent residue accumulation without damaging components

Frequently Asked Questions

What materials are used in the food filling head to ensure safety?

The filling head uses AISI 316L stainless steel, food-grade plastics, and FDA-approved elastomers to maintain hygiene and prevent contamination in food manufacturing.

How does the filling head maintain precision during dispensing?

It features a precise control valve and sensor interface that accurately meter product quantities, ensuring consistent fill levels and reducing waste in packaging operations.

What maintenance is required for the sealing components?

Regular inspection and replacement of the sealing gasket and nozzle tip are recommended to prevent leaks and maintain optimal performance in food production environments.
